Minutes — Management Meeting, Velmora Industries

Present: R. Castellan, M. Ondry, P. Hewitt. The committee reviewed output figures for the Drayfield plant and agreed that line three will move to double shifts from next quarter. Capital for a fourth press is deferred pending demand data. Tooling procurement proceeds as budgeted. The board should note the strategic context summarised below.

internal memo for tagef-hadup: Gross margin on Ulaath came in at 15 percent against a plan of 5 percent. Only 7 of the 120 pilot accounts renewed Ulaath, so a churn review is set for October 15.

As part of migrating our legacy cron jobs into the Flowmast workflow engine, each job definition now declares its schedule, retry policy, and timeout explicitly, which eliminates the unaudited shell wrappers flagged in last quarter's review. Workflows call the internal Taskbridge API over mutual TLS, and all invocations are logged centrally. The migration tooling authenticates to Taskbridge using the key shown below.

gateway credential: zpat7_wu4aBVX

Management Meeting Minutes — Reseller Programme

Attendees: Rilla, Oskar, Jun, Petra. Apologies: Marek.

Quick recap for the sales leads: the Brightvane reseller programme pilot is going well — six partners signed, Calderro Systems already closing deals. Jun raised margin-tier concerns; Oskar to draft revised tiers by Friday. Petra wants co-branded collateral sorted before the Northfield trade fair. Next review in three weeks. The confidential bit on where we take this is below.

management briefing: Project Zorix slips by six weeks because of the audit delay.

☐ Key ceremony step 7 — Flagstone rollout framework

Before the ceremony concludes, support must confirm that the signing keys for the Flagstone feature-flag rollout framework have been escrowed. Verify that both custodians were present, that the sealed envelope was witnessed, and that the escrow record lists the correct key generation date. Support will be the first line of contact if a rollout needs emergency reversal, so keep this record accessible. The escrow archive is protected by the recovery passphrase below.

vault phrase of bagef-yahip = casael-ralius